The Just: How Six Unlikely Heroes Saved Thousands of Jews from the Holocaust
"If I had known Jan Zwartendijk's story before, I would have had filmed that."
--Steven Spielberg
"Brokken brings these largely unknown men to vivid life, and few readers will come away from the book untouched by their stories. A deeply moving account of a few brave men who worked against the Nazi horror in the early days of World War II."
--Kirkus Reviews, starred review
